ANSWER: As the old testament is the shadow of the real thing to come(Hebrews10vs1). Therefore for us to understand how Jesus Christ has saved us from the sin of this world, it is imperative for each one of us to first understand the Old Testament’s atonement of sin, how God used to forgive the people of Israel from there sins, which is the shadow that will lead us to understand how Jesus who is the reality in the New Testament of that very shadow of the Old Testament has saved us from the sin of this world. So During the age of the Old Testament, God ordained Aaron as the high Priest to stand as the representative of the people of Israel and administer the duty of his priesthood to offer sin sacrifice during the day of atonement on the 10th of the 7th month every year. Where Aaron the High Priest had to pass his people’s sins to the sacrificial animal by laying his hands on its head to transfer all the sins of the people of Israel without fail, and then draw its blood of life and sprinkle it on the mercy seat. Therefore, for the sacrificial animal in order for it to atone for the people of Israel, Aaron must first transfer the sins of his people by the method of laying hands on the head of the sacrificial animal. Thus without Aaron the High Priest laying his hands onto the sacrificial animal, it was impossible for the sacrificial animal to atone for sins of the people of Israel. Hence, it is so indispensable to know that, the Sacrificial animal was only able to atone for the sins of the Israelites only after accepting their sins by the Laying on of hands on its head by the High priest. In other words, every sacrifice of the Day of Atonement to be able to atone for the people’s sins it required the High Priest to first pass all the Israelites’ sins to the sacrificial animal by laying his hands on its head.
